US Leads as Digital Asset Funds Experience $921M Inflows Amid Rate Cut Optimism



Timothy Morano
Oct 27, 2025 10:44

Digital asset investment products witnessed a $921 million inflow, primarily driven by U.S. investors amid optimism surrounding potential rate cuts, according to CoinShares.

Digital Assets See Major Inflows

Digital asset investment products experienced a significant influx of capital, totaling $921 million, as optimism surrounding potential rate cuts bolstered investor confidence, according to CoinShares. This development comes in the wake of lower-than-expected U.S. Consumer Price Index (CPI) data, which has sparked hopes of further interest rate reductions.

The United States emerged as the leading contributor to these inflows, accounting for $843 million. Meanwhile, Germany reported one of its largest weekly inflows on record with $502 million. Conversely, Switzerland experienced outflows amounting to $359 million, primarily due to asset transfers between providers rather than actual selling pressure.

Bitcoin and Ethereum Fund Flows

Bitcoin (BTC) dominated the inflow landscape, receiving $931 million, which has brought cumulative inflows since the Federal Reserve began cutting interest rates to $9.4 billion. However, year-to-date inflows remain below the $41.6 billion recorded last year, standing at $30.2 billion.

Ethereum (ETH), on the other hand, saw outflows totaling $169 million, marking the first time in five weeks that the cryptocurrency has experienced such a trend. Despite this, 2x leveraged exchange-traded products (ETPs) continue to attract investor interest.

Solana and XRP Fund Activity

Investment flows in Solana and XRP have cooled ahead of anticipated U.S. ETF launches, with the former seeing $29.4 million and the latter $84.3 million in activity. This cooling period indicates a potential shift in investor focus as the market anticipates new financial products.

Globally, trading volumes in ETPs remained robust, reaching $39 billion for the week, significantly surpassing the year-to-date weekly average of $28 billion. This indicates sustained interest and engagement in digital asset products despite broader economic uncertainties.

Shibarium releases security incident update: Specific bridge operations have been restricted, limiting the attacker's short-term BONE token staking

Shibarium releases security incident update: Specific bridge operations have been restricted, limiting the attacker's short-term BONE token staking

PANews reported on September 21st that the Shibarium cross-chain bridge, which connects the Layer 2 network Shibarium and Ethereum, was previously attacked by a flash loan, with approximately $2.4 million in ETH and SHIB stolen. Shibarium has now released a security incident update, stating: 1. Specific bridge operations have been restricted to prevent new unauthorized transactions; 2. Upgrade and restrict potential abuse paths (deposits/withdrawals/claims/rewards) and add targeted defensive controls to prevent abuse of delegated staking; 3. Recover and protect the at-risk BONE held by the staking managers. The attacker’s short-term BONE staking will be effectively restricted by intervention and protocol mechanisms. 4. Rotate validator signers and migrate contract control to multi-party hardware custody; continue the broad migration away from legacy keys; 5. Real-time monitoring of attacker traffic; automatic alerts and reporting to partners and exchanges; 6. Hire independent security researchers, incident response firms, and relevant departments.
